CNC Drill Bits for Titanium: Choosing the Right Geometry
In titanium alloy drilling, selecting the appropriate drill bit geometry is critical for machining efficiency, hole quality, and tool life. Titanium alloys are hard, strong, and exhibit poor thermal conductivity, which makes them challenging to machine.
